Overview of the Update
The revamped Microsoft 365 Copilot aims to deliver a more efficient and user-friendly interface, with Microsoft claiming that the application now loads twice as fast as its predecessor. This speed enhancement is particularly crucial for users who rely on Copilot for productivity tasks, as it minimizes downtime and allows for a more fluid workflow.
In addition to the speed improvements, the update introduces a cleaner design that enhances usability. Microsoft emphasizes that the new version will provide more reliable and structured responses, making it easier for users to scan and comprehend the information presented. This focus on clarity is essential, especially in professional settings where time is of the essence.
Key Features of the Revamped Copilot
Among the most notable features of the updated Copilot is a concept referred to as “progressive disclosure.” This feature is designed to streamline the user experience by presenting tools and controls based on the specific prompts given by the user, rather than overwhelming them with a multitude of options all at once. This approach not only simplifies the interface but also helps users focus on the task at hand without unnecessary distractions.
Furthermore, users will now have the ability to format their text directly within Copilot’s upgraded prompt box. This functionality allows for a more integrated experience, as users can make adjustments to their text without having to navigate away from the Copilot interface. The prompt box is designed to expand to fit the user’s input, accommodating longer text entries and enhancing overall usability.
